LIVING A DISCIPLINED LIFESTYLE

"This intimate relationship that Jesus has established with us & through which we are enabled to grow & to live each day as stewards is further nurtured by a disciplined lifestyle that incorporates spiritual disciples. Examples of spiritual disciples are praying, worshiping, fasting, serving, & giving. Richard Foster, in his book Celebration of Discipline, writes 'God has ordained the disciplines of the spiritual life as the means by which we place ourselves where He can bless us.' The spiritual disciples that we develop will put us where Jesus can work within us to transform us & use us. By grace, God works through these disciples to mold us & change us into stewards who can bless others as we've been blessed." Steward Builders:  A newsletter to help you grow as a steward
